Gillian Welch & David Rawlings announce Tour

Gillian Welch and David Rawlings, announce their “Gillian Welch & David Rawlings Play Grateful Dead Acoustic Reckoning” tour. Welch shares about the new tour dates, “The Grateful Dead flirted with acoustic music throughout their career, until they released the Reckoning album, 45 years ago. We have flirted with Grateful Dead music throughout our career, until this anniversary was suggested as a good reason to book these shows. We know the Dead’s music is a mountain, and we’re hoping to start up from base camp this Spring in celebration of their legacy.” The 6-date April tour will include three shows at Port Chester, NY’s The Capitol Theatre, two dates at Oakland, CA’s Fox Theater and one show at New Orleans, LA’s Saenger Theatre. Additionally, the duo will return to Newport Folk Festival, where they closed the festival in 2024, to perform their “Grateful Dead Acoustic Reckoning” show on July 25th.
Welch and Rawlings’ 10th studio album, Woodland, is out now on all formats. Woodland was named for and recorded at Welch and Rawlings’ own Woodland Sound Studios in Nashville, TN. Of the album and studio, they said, “Woodland is at the heart of everything we do and has been for the last twenty some years. The past four years were spent almost entirely within its walls, bringing it back to life after the 2020 tornado and making this record. The music is (songs are) a swirl of contradictions, emptiness, fullness, joy, grief, destruction, permanence. Now.”
The new 10-song collection mingles full band tracks with intricate duet performances. Woodland is the duo’s first album since 2020’s All the Good Times, a collection of covers and classic folk songs, and their first album of new original music since 2017’s Poor David’s Almanack. The vinyl edition of Woodland is mastered by David Rawlings directly from the original analog master tapes to his custom Neumann VMS-80 lathe. Acony Records is proud to be partnering with the all-new Paramount Pressing & Plating, a joint venture between Rawlings and esteemed plating craftsman Gary Salstrom, to produce superior vinyl records. Paramount Pressing, located in Denver, CO and built from the ground up from Salstrom’s specifications.
